Sautéed Verdure is a vibrant dish that combines the freshest vegetables of the season, ensuring a burst of flavor and nutrition that will delight your taste buds tonight!
Begin by washing and chopping the zucchini, bell pepper, carrot, and broccoli into bite-sized pieces to ensure even cooking.
Mince the garlic cloves finely.
Heat 3 tablespoons of olive oil in a large pan over medium heat.
Once the oil is hot, add the minced garlic and sauté for about 1-2 minutes, or until fragrant (be careful not to burn it).
Add the chopped carrots to the pan and cook for about 3-4 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Next, add the broccoli, zucchini, and bell pepper to the pan, and season with salt and black pepper to taste.
Sauté the vegetables for about 10-12 minutes, stirring occasionally until they are tender but still slightly crisp.
Once cooked, remove from heat and sprinkle with grated parmesan cheese.
Serve immediately, garnished with more cheese if desired.
